ProTracker Tennis is a match recording and analysis app for tennis coaches, players, parents, and officials. It is not a generative AI or automatic video-recognition tool in the usual sense. Instead, users manually record every point, shot placement, rally length, winners, and errors through touch-and-drag input, after which the app automatically generates statistics, charts, and pattern analysis to help explain why a match was won or lost.
The app supports live match charting, as well as post-match entry based on video. Its outputs include shot placement maps, match momentum, statistics, strengths and weaknesses, and opponent tendenciesβfor example, a strong serve, forehand scoring ability, excessive unforced errors on the backhand, or an opponent who prefers serving wide on break points. Coaches can use it instead of pen and paper to give players more objective feedback; parents can chart junior matches and send match files or reports to coaches; players can review tactics and consistency; and officials can also use it for one-tap scoring.
It offers a free trial that lets users record three sets and analyze two built-in sample matches. The Apple iPhone, iPad, and Mac versions can be purchased through the App Store, with options for per-match credits, subscriptions, or a lifetime purchase: 1 credit costs $0.99, the monthly subscription is $3.29, the annual subscription is $29.90, and the one-time purchase is $89.99. The Windows version requires contacting the company to purchase. The product supports iPhone, iPad, iPod touch, Mac, and Windows, but explicitly does not support Android.
Its strengths are its tight focus on tennis, more persuasive visual outputs than subjective post-match reviews, and purchase options that suit both occasional and long-term users. Its limitations are also clear: the available information does not disclose any AI model or automatic recognition capability, and the quality of the analysis depends on the completeness and accuracy of manual input. Live charting takes practice, and when features such as return tracking, rally length, and shot tracking are enabled, it may be hard to keep up with play. The Mac version does not include built-in reporting, and Windows pricing is not transparent.
ProTracker Tennis is best suited to tennis coaches who take match review seriously, parents of junior players, and players who want to quantify their improvement. It is less suitable for users expecting a tool that can automatically detect shots from video and generate a report.
